Output 93df57c6d705498f532d108bf12e19eeb2ddd7c3951da9b655be1783f4502ca6:8

value
385990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cb191a73a3811194f43da88297645987fd076a6 OP_EQUAL
address
3Bbjcy9jm79DzvCC8SrrzygpK1WjG6k5wS
transaction
93df57c6d705498f532d108bf12e19eeb2ddd7c3951da9b655be1783f4502ca6
spent
true